Rick Hillegas wrote:

2) I think that 10.2 will contain the following major features. If you are responsible for one of these features, could you post a brief description of whether it's ready for testing and, if so, what you'd like to see tested? Here are the features I know about:

 - XML datatype


The XML-related work described in DERBY-688 will not be ready for the 10.2 pre-release snapshot. I am, however, still hoping to have it completed for the actual 10.2 release...

Also please let me know if you want community feedback on a committed bugfix.


The changes for DERBY-805, along with some related changes (DERBY-1073, DERBY-1007), have been in 10.2 for about a month now and have also been ported to 10.1. But that said, these kind of changes (namely, optimizer changes) can always use more testing, so as Kathey Marsden said for the latest 10.1 snapshot, "It is especially a good idea to try out the release if you have particularly performance sensitive large or complex queries." So if anyone who has such queries could try them out on the 10.2 pre-release snapshot, that'd be great...
